The Homebush 10K race is held at Wentworth Common in Sydney Olympic Park. The race is a flat double out and back, traffic free course following pathways through Sydney Olympic Park.
Registration and meeting area is at Wentworth Common near the picnic shelters and playground. Access to the Common is off Marjorie Jackson Parkway. There are toilets at the registration area.
Parking is available at Majorie Jackson Parkway Public Car Parking, Bennelong Parkway Public Car Parking, Sydney Archery Centre, and along Australia Ave and Olympic Boulevard.
The race starts at 7.00 am with a time limit of 60 minutes. There is an early start option from 6.30 am. The start line is near the picnic area on the loop pathway around Wentworth Common.
Runners complete a lap of the Wentworth Common before turning onto the pathway besides Haslams Creek. They follow the pathway through Sydney Olympic Park and turn onto Hill Road. Runners turn around on Hill Road and return along the same pathways to Wentworth Common. They repeat the out and back leg and finish on the oval at Wentworth Common. There will be marshalls along the course and each kilometre is marked.
Water, soft drinks, fruit and sweets are available at the finish of the race.
